I am very new to fusion 360. We manufacture insoles and use a separate design software which allows us to export the insoles into STLs. 

 

We mill 2 types of insoles, one is just required to mill the top side of the insole and the other requires us to mill both the top side and the underside of the insole, e.g flipping the material. 

 

On the first type of insole we would need an option to mill down to at least 1.5mm, around the outside of the insole to create the cut out. And on the other type we are going to need to have a tab option on the insoles to keep them in place.

 

I have been playing with the software, and looking at the trace and 2D contor option, but this needs us to have curves in the model, which i do not know how to do.

 

Can anyone shed some light on this for me please? If you need anymore info please let me know.
